“American Exceptionalism”

by Aja Arnold
February 4, 2021

https://api.spreaker.com/download/episode/43187912/american_exceptionalism.mp3Today’s broadcast features Howard Zinn’s recorded talk on “American Exceptionalism.” Plus a short intro from founding editor Aja Arnold with some updates on Atlanta news.
